About This Item
Boston: Ticknor & Fields, 1868. Hardcover. Fair. 405 pages. 5 x 7 1/2 in. Illustration on frontis with tissue. Green cloth binding, gilt lettering on spine, top edge of text block tinted grey. Condition of the book is FAIR: wear to covers and spine, spine darkened, fabric on rear of cover is starting to lift from board, soiling on covers, light yellowing to edges of text block, front hinge cracked, binding fine but loose. NOTE: this volume has the second ffep & title page torn out with half of each missing.
